just basic question: do i need to apply for visa when i am in US or do i get it when i land in singapore on airport itself?

Abhijit (Abhijit)
Thursday, August 23, 2001 - 7:56 pm:   Edit Post Delete Post Print Post  Link to this message

I did it from here, which I think is safe. At least the visa.(which I got for 30 days, is single entry and costs $13). While coming back I got a something called "special pass", at the airport, on the spot, which too is single entry but valid only for 24 hrs. So, if you need a visa, it's better to have before leaving US itself, but if you need a visit pass, you can try at the Changi Airport.

The consulate for our region is in SFO. I sent the papers on Monday, got back the visa on Thursday. They don't ask for passport etc, so you can use normal 34c post. Visa is a single sheet of paper, which you show to at the immigration counter and they'll stamp your visa.
